These fingernail and toenail changes were noted eight weeks after the start of docetaxel chemotherapy in a 40-year-old breast cancer … Witryna22 mar 2024 · Nail changes. During treatment your nails may change colour. This gradually goes after treatment as your nails grow. Your nail might separate from the nail bed and look white or yellow. The nail may eventually fall off but usually grows back. Soreness, redness, peeling on palms or soles of the feet (hand foot syndrome)
